From 4d6ea2346b5d71a9a7abf401c3f14a837f19da52 Mon Sep 17 00:00:00 2001 From: djcb Date: Fri, 6 Jan 2012 17:23:33 +0200 Subject: [PATCH] * mu-cmd-server: properly report errors when moving/flagging --- src/mu-cmd-server.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/mu-cmd-server.c b/src/mu-cmd-server.c index 93c7f8ad..93c76426 100644 --- a/src/mu-cmd-server.c +++ b/src/mu-cmd-server.c @@ -550,6 +550,9 @@ move_or_flag (MuStore *store, MuQuery *query, GSList *args, gboolean is_move, merr = do_move (store, docid, msg, mdir, flags, is_move, err); mu_msg_unref (msg); + if (merr != MU_OK) + return server_error (err, merr, "error moving/flagging file"); + return merr; }